Output bfcc6a7dfbabac90c1ddb9f75ec62cf95cc5ca4de0b620fb084fa22b23b3cce0:6

value
158828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4ff0032cd059239ca51fc2fa61d7b4df0e89d0 OP_EQUAL
address
37BvEDEoWcVtMWGfyhXjve8UtmxEuHS6iY
transaction
bfcc6a7dfbabac90c1ddb9f75ec62cf95cc5ca4de0b620fb084fa22b23b3cce0
confirmations
132540
spent
true